What is Roblox Scripting?

Welcome to the world of Roblox Scripting! If you’re a fan of Roblox, then you’ve probably heard about scripting. But what exactly is it? In simple terms, scripting is the process of creating code that controls how objects behave in a game. It’s an essential skill for anyone who wants to create their own games or modify existing ones on the Roblox platform. In this article, we’ll explore the benefits of learning Roblox scripting, the different ways to learn it, and the various types of scripting available. Whether you’re a beginner or an experienced programmer, this article will provide you with valuable insights into the exciting world of Roblox Scripting.

The Benefits of Learning Roblox Scripting

Learning Roblox Scripting can be a valuable skill for anyone interested in game development, programming or even just having fun with friends. One of the biggest benefits of learning Roblox Scripting is the ability to create your own games and experiences within the platform. With scripting knowledge, you can customize gameplay mechanics, create unique items and environments, and even monetize your creations.

Additionally, learning Roblox Scripting can also improve your problem-solving skills and logical thinking abilities. As you work through coding challenges and debug errors, you’ll develop critical thinking skills that can be applied to other areas of life as well. Moreover, understanding how to script in Roblox opens up opportunities for collaboration with other developers on projects or even working on freelance gigs.

Overall, learning Roblox Scripting is a great way to enhance your creativity while developing practical skills that can benefit you both personally and professionally.

The Different Ways to Learn Roblox Scripting

When it comes to learning Roblox scripting, there are a variety of different methods you can use. The most popular way is to simply dive in and start experimenting with the platform yourself. This approach can be effective for those who are self-motivated and enjoy learning through trial and error. However, it can also be time-consuming and frustrating if you don’t have a clear understanding of the basics.

Another option is to take advantage of the many online tutorials and courses available. These resources provide step-by-step guidance on everything from basic scripting concepts to more advanced techniques. Many of these courses are free or low-cost, making them accessible to anyone who wants to learn.

Finally, some people prefer a more hands-on approach and choose to work with a mentor or tutor. This method allows for personalized instruction and feedback, which can be particularly helpful for those who struggle with self-directed learning.

Ultimately, the best way to learn Roblox scripting will depend on your individual learning style and preferences. By exploring different options and finding what works best for you, you’ll be well on your way to mastering this exciting skill!

The Different Types of Roblox Scripting

When it comes to Roblox Scripting, there are various types that you can explore. One of the most popular types is Lua scripting, which is used to create interactive gameplay experiences. This type of scripting allows developers to add functionality to their games, such as creating custom game mechanics and adding new features.

Another type of Roblox Scripting is GUI scripting, which involves creating graphical user interfaces for your game. This type of scripting allows developers to create menus, buttons, and other interface elements that players can interact with.

In addition to these two types, there are also physics scripting and animation scripting. Physics scripting involves manipulating the physics engine in Roblox to create realistic movements and interactions between objects in the game world. Animation scripting involves creating custom animations for characters and objects in the game.

Overall, understanding the different types of Roblox Scripting can help you determine which area you want to focus on and what skills you need to develop. Whether you’re interested in Lua scripting or animation scripting, there are plenty of resources available online that can help you get started.

Resources for Learning Roblox Scripting

If you’re interested in learning Roblox scripting, there are plenty of resources available to help you get started. One great place to start is the official Roblox Developer Hub, which offers a variety of tutorials and guides on everything from basic scripting concepts to more advanced topics like creating custom tools and interfaces.

In addition to the official developer hub, there are also many online communities and forums dedicated to Roblox scripting where you can connect with other developers, ask questions, and share your own projects. Some popular options include the Roblox Developer Forum and the Roblox Scripting Helpers community.

Finally, don’t forget about YouTube! There are countless video tutorials available on everything from basic scripting concepts to more advanced techniques like creating complex game mechanics. Whether you prefer written guides or video tutorials, there’s no shortage of resources available to help you learn Roblox scripting.


In conclusion, Roblox scripting is a powerful tool that can help you create amazing games and experiences on the platform. It may seem daunting at first, but with the right resources and dedication, anyone can learn how to script in Roblox. Whether you’re an aspiring game developer or just looking to expand your skillset, learning Roblox scripting can open up a world of possibilities for you. So don’t be afraid to dive in and start learning today! With practice and persistence, you’ll be amazed at what you can accomplish with this versatile programming language.

